Look, we understand in the heat of the moment it's easy to get carried away and mistakes will happen. It's even more understandable when your club has just scored the second goal of three in a vital relegation six pointer, but we're still not sure if it's acceptable to spell your own player's name wrong and tweet it to almost half a million followers.
Yet this is what Sunderland's social media team did when Jermain Defoe poked Sunderland into a 2-0 lead away at Norwich during the Premier League's lunchtime kick-off today.
Instead of celebrating Jermain Defoe's goal, the Sunderland social team instead congratulated 'German' Defoe on his effort.
They quickly saw the error of their ways and deleted the post, before posting a correction.
At least the celebrations were worth the mistake, though.
